The Complete Sayings of Jesus
V. Christ's Long Fast in the Wilderness—satan's Futile Wiles (5)
Then, in Jerusalem, the holy city, on a pinnacle of the temple, the devil saith unto Jesus, If thou be the Son of God, cast thyself down from hence: for it is written, He shall give his angels charge concerning thee, to keep thee: and in their hands they shall bear thee up, lest at any time thou dash they foot against a stone.
